Background technique
With the development of industrial economy, volatility exhaust gas caused by the industries such as chemical industry, petroleum and coating is increasing, this A little exhaust gas not only bring serious pollution to environment, also produce great harm to the health of human body.Handle these now Exhaust gas, generallys use combustion method, oxidizing process etc., but these methods all exist costly and easily cause secondary pollution etc. and lack It falls into, therefore rapidly develops low-temperature plasma exhaust-gas treatment.
Although low-temperature plasma waste gas treatment equipment can play the role of purifying exhaust gas, more due to exhaust gas constituents Complexity inevitably will appear the halfway phenomenon of waste gas purification, so that exhaust gas discharge is not up to standard, not be able to satisfy the demand of people.

Specific embodiment
With reference to the accompanying drawing and specific embodiment the utility model is described in further detail.
As attached drawing 1 to the utility model shown in Fig. 3 a kind of two-stage series connection low-temperature plasma exhaust treatment system and set It is standby, comprising: exhaust gas main pipeline 1, low-temperature plasma equipment 2, conveyance conduit 3, spiral board purifying column 4, corrosive resistant fan 5, exhaust pipe Mould group 204, gas outlet 205 occur for road 6, air inlet 201, homogenating plate 202, dust bag 203, plasma;Low-temperature plasma equipment 2 It is connected by air inlet 201 with exhaust gas main pipeline 1;Conveyance conduit 3 is accessed in the gas outlet 205 of low-temperature plasma equipment 2, and low Warm plasma apparatus 2 is connected by conveyance conduit 3 with the air inlet of spiral board purifying column 4;The gas outlet of spiral board purifying column 4 Conveyance conduit 3 is accessed, and spiral board purifying column 4 is connected by conveyance conduit 3 with corrosive resistant fan 5;The exhaust outlet of corrosive resistant fan 5 It is connected with exhaust pipe 6;The inside of low-temperature plasma equipment 2 is disposed with homogenating plate 202, dust bag 203 from below to up And mould group 204 occurs for plasma.
Specifically, mould group 204 occurs for plasma at least provided with two groups, and mould group 204 occurs for plasma along airflow It is arranged on direction in tandem, after exhaust gas flows through first plasma generation mould group 204, wherein not degradable exhaust gas flows through Second plasma is degraded after mould group 204 occurs, to improve the clean-up effect of exhaust gas.
Specifically, the spiral board that the inside of spiral board purifying column 4 is arranged at least provided with four layers in equidistant parallel, and eddy flow Spray tube is provided with above plate, exhaust gas rises after flowing through spiral board in eddy flow shape, and the circulation fluid sprayed with spray tube connects It touches, flows to tower bottom by centrifugal force action to tower wall, and along tower wall after the grit in circulation fluid trapping exhaust gas.
Specifically, the bottom of spiral board purifying column 4 is provided with water circulating pump, and the circulation fluid of 4 bottom of spiral board purifying column It is sprayed by water circulating pump from spray tube, realizes circulation in the tower of circulation fluid.
Specifically, it includes that several anode canisters and anode canister disposed in parallel correspond that mould group 204, which occurs, for plasma And it is located at the cathode needle inside anode canister on axis, for the frame plate of fixed anode cylinder and cathode needle, anode canister and cathode needle point It is not connected with the anode of high voltage power supply and cathode, odor molecules flow through plasma and occur to decompose when mould group 204 in exhaust gas, Achieve the purpose that eliminate harmful substance in exhaust gas.
Specifically, homogenating plate 202 is located at air inlet 201, and uniformly it is covered with circular through hole, homogenating plate on homogenating plate 202 202 play the role of evenly distributing air-flow, so that exhaust gas is uniformly flowed through plasma and mould group 204 occurs.
Specifically used mode and effect:
When carrying out exhaust-gas treatment, the work of corrosive resistant fan 5 makes exhaust gas enter low-temperature plasma equipment 2 along exhaust gas main pipeline 1, Followed by homogenating plate 202, dust bag 203, plasma mould group 204 occurs for exhaust gas, and wherein homogenating plate 202, which plays, evenly distributes gas The effect of stream, guarantee exhaust gas uniformly flow through plasma occur mould group 204, dust bag 203 can to the large granular impurity in exhaust gas into Row volley, after exhaust gas flows through first plasma, and mould group 204 occurs, wherein not degradable exhaust gas flow through second it is equal from Son is degraded after mould group 204 occurs, and last exhaust gas enters in spiral board purifying column 4 from gas outlet 205 along conveyance conduit 3, Exhaust gas enters from 4 bottom of spiral board purifying column, rises after flowing through spiral board in eddy flow shape, and the circulation fluid sprayed with spray tube connects It touches, by centrifugal force action to tower wall after the grit in circulation fluid trapping exhaust gas, and flows to tower bottom along tower wall, it is purified useless Gas gives off from exhaust pipe 6, realizes the thorough purification to exhaust gas, guarantees exhaust gas emission compliance.
